A comparison of General Anesthesia Induction with Propofol versus Etomidate on blood glucose concentration in Diabetic and Non Diabetic patients during elective surgical procedure. A Randomized Study

Background

Surgical stimulus is a noxious stimulus which produces various hemodynamic responses as well as alteration of blood glucose level. Acute hyperglycemia in the perioperative period is associated with significantly increased morbidity, complications and worsens prognosis even in the patients who had normal glucose tolerance test. Despite a multitude of observation, varying opinions are available regarding hypergylcemia response of anesthetic agents and techniques.Both Propofol and Etomidate have similar mechanism of action but may not have similar effects on the body in response to surgical stress.A comparison between these induction agents and the effect they have blood glucose can greatly affect intraoperative management of diabetic patients.

Objective and need for study

To compare the effect of induction doses of Propofol and Etomidate on Blood Glucose concentration in Diabetic and Non-Diabetic Patients during Elective Surgical Procedures.

Methodology

Subjects will be randomly assigned to one of two groups .Each group will consist of 80 participants, equally divided into 40 diabetic and 40 non-diabetic patients.NPO status and Consent will be confirmed on the morning of the surgery. Vital parameters Heart Rate (HR), Systolic Blood Pressure (SBP), Diastolic Blood Pressure (DBP), Mean Arterial Pressure (MAP), Oxygen Saturation (SpO2) and will be monitored and baseline recordings will be noted. Preinduction General Random Blood Sugar(GRBS) will be documented with a glucometer. Patients will be preoxygenated and premedicated prior to induction. Induction done with either Injection Propofol 2mg/kg or Injection Etomidate 0.3mg/kg . GRBS will be measured using Glucometer at 5 minutes , 15 minutes and 30 minutes after induction. 25g of glucose or dextrose is used for treatment of intraoperative hypoglycemia for blood glucose less than 80mg/dL as per institutional protocols.  Hyperglycemia more than 180mg/dL will be treated with sliding scale regiment starting with 4IU for GRBS of 180 to 220 and an increase of 2IU for every 40mg/dL increase in GRBS. Haemodynamic Parameters HR, SBP, DBP, MAP, SpO2, and End Tidal Carbon Dioxide (ETCO2) will be recorded.

入排标准

年龄范围
18.00 Year(s) 至 59.00 Year(s)(—)
性别
All

入选标准

  • American Society of Anesthesiologists class 1 and 2 which include Non diabetic and controlled diabetic individuals
  • Patients scheduled for elective surgeries under General Anesthesia.

排除标准

  • 1.Individuals with associated comorbidities like Hypertension on Alpha or Beta Blockers 2.Difficult Airway 3.Emergency and Laparoscopic Surgeries 4.Sevoflurane Induction 5.Patients on any medications that alter blood glucose levels such as steroids.
  • 6.Patients with Psychiatric Illness 7.Patients with allergy to Study Drugs.
  • 8.Obese patients with a Body Mass Index of more than 30 percentage.
